Sawtooth School for Visual Art is a nonprofit community art and craft school in downtown Winston-Salem, NC. Sawtooth offers classes and workshops in eleven disciplines and fosters creativity through its community outreach programs, including Art + Wellness, serving patients, survivors, and caregivers.
Since 1945, Sawtooth has been a creative hub for the region, offering high-quality and hands-on offerings for students of all ages, skill levels, and backgrounds. Sawtooth has recently expanded with two wood-fired kilns at the North Carolina Museum of Art, Winston-Salem (SECCA) and two studios at the Intergenerational Center for Arts and Wellness, a new 62,500-square-foot, state-of-the-art community center built in collaboration with 21 partners.
